Jack said that if you take a number and multiply it by a fraction, the product will always be smaller than what you started with
ELEN [110]

Answer:

Is not correct. The product not always will be smaller.

Step-by-step explanation:

A fraction could increase a number if you multiply it.  

If the numerator is higher to the  denominator,  it will increase it.  

If the numerator is smaller to the  denominator,  it will decrease it.
